Since our school is only K-9, she'll need to go to another school to complete her 10th-12th grade years. Typically, less than half of the 9th graders from our school continue onto 10th grade, and many of her classmates will instead begin working as laborers or farmers to support their families.


What schools can New go to?
There are 2 options for New to complete Matayom 4-6, or 10th-12th grade:

1) Mae Ai Wittayakom
-25 minutes away (located in Mae Ai)
-Public
-Joint Chinese/English or French/English program
-Overall cost (for 3 years): ~79,000 baht or ~$2470

2) Rangsee Wittaya School
-40 minutes away (located in Fang)
-Private
-Full immersion English program (all subjects taught in English)
-Learn from native English speakers
-Focus on learning English for Business
-Overall cost (for 3 years): ~168,000 baht or $5250

Where should New go?
After consulting New, her family, my counterpart, other teachers, and nearly every source I could option #2 Rangsee Wittaya School is hands-down the best option for New. At the public school in Mae Ai, the joint language programs (either Chinese/English or French/English) sound really interesting, but in reality students end up learning neither language during their 3 years of study. As it is a public school, it is understaffed, the class sizes are far too large, with teachers and students alike not receiving enough support. Rangsee Wittaya, a private school, has smaller class sizes, more qualified teachers (including native English speakers), and students go on to score higher on standardized testing and matriculate at better universities. Rangsee Wittaya has the added bonus of providing its students with better connections, something that New will simply not have access to at Mae Ai.

Cost breakdown:
-Tuition: 10,000 baht/term 
-Transportation: 10,000 baht/term
-Daily food costs: 50baht per day or 7,500 baht/term
-Uniform (one time purchase): 3000b
Total per term: 27,500 baht ~$860
2 terms per year, 3 years = ~168,000 baht ~$5250
